Why Plan Down Payment?
- Reduce EMI: Higher down payment means smaller loan and lower monthly EMI commitment.
- Save Interest: Every extra rupee in down payment saves multiple rupees in lifetime interest.
- Loan Approval: 20%+ down payment significantly improves home loan approval odds.
- Better Rates: Lower LTV (Loan-to-Value) ratio often qualifies for better interest rates.
- Goal Clarity: Know exact monthly savings needed to reach your down payment target.
- Timeline Planning: Calculate how many months needed to save required down payment.
Tips & Best Practices
- RBI mandates minimum 10-20% down payment. 20-30% is recommended for financial health.
- Higher down payment reduces principal, interest, and tenure — triple benefit.
- Keep 2-3 months of emergency fund separate from down payment savings.
- Factor in stamp duty (5-7%) and registration charges in total buying cost beyond property price.
- Pre-approved home loans help — you know your budget before making offers to sellers.
- Avoid depleting all savings for down payment — keep emergency fund intact for post-purchase costs.

Many first-time homebuyers focus only on EMI affordability and underestimate the down payment challenge. A 20% down payment on a ₹50 lakh property is ₹10 lakh — requiring ₹27,777/month savings for 3 years. Our calculator makes this concrete and helps you plan realistically.
Down Payment and Loan-to-Value
Loan-to-Value (LTV) ratio = Loan Amount ÷ Property Value. RBI allows maximum 90% LTV for loans up to ₹30 lakh, 80% LTV for ₹30-75 lakh, and 75% LTV above ₹75 lakh. Higher down payment = lower LTV = lower lender risk = potential for better loan terms.

Best Practices
Besides the down payment itself, budget for: stamp duty and registration (5-8% of property value), interior and renovation (₹5-30 lakh depending on property size), home insurance (first year), property tax, and maintenance corpus. The total purchase cost is significantly more than just the property price.
